Output 84c2f2de94c087bdc32e454c0933fa2dcaae2d8909bd24eca4eafb5452897230:0

value
1754603
script pubkey
OP_0 OP_PUSHBYTES_20 ddc03aa990e05663a8a02562a32f87c5540e7d8a
address
bc1qmhqr42vsuptx829qy432xtu8c42qulv2wsclq7
transaction
84c2f2de94c087bdc32e454c0933fa2dcaae2d8909bd24eca4eafb5452897230
spent
true